Output 81ec45eddfc26fdd8fe464249259745e6f63bdd6afb3ca32c37c7a9eebd95283:0

value
2511598
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d92cc38202426a4dd5bf152895f577fffd4e6503 OP_EQUAL
address
3MVLBQbC9qJpqCKNRL41L1ds8xf8JTBk5M
transaction
81ec45eddfc26fdd8fe464249259745e6f63bdd6afb3ca32c37c7a9eebd95283
spent
true